KF Korean Language Training Fellowship

A one-year Korean immersion fellowship at a Korean university for Korean studies graduate scholars.

Frequently asked questions

Is KF Korean Language Training Fellowship fully funded?

Yes. KF Korean Language Training Fellowship covers full korean language program tuition at a korean university, plus a monthly stipend of KRW 1,200,000, round-trip airfare, and health insurance. Round trip airfare and settlement allowance included.

Who is eligible to apply for KF Korean Language Training Fellowship?

Foreign graduate students, PhD candidates, and Korean studies researchers based outside Korea. Open to all Korean proficiency levels. For the masters track: Bachelor's degree, or doctoral candidate For the phd track: Master's or doctoral candidate

When does KF Korean Language Training Fellowship accept applications?

Application window: Late spring 2026 for fall 2026 program start.
